Share via


IVirtualClustersOperations Interface

Definition

VirtualClustersOperations operations.

public interface IVirtualClustersOperations
type IVirtualClustersOperations = interface
Public Interface IVirtualClustersOperations

Methods

BeginDeleteW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Deletes a virtual cluster.

BeginUpdateWithHttpMessagesAsync(String, String, VirtualClusterUpdate, Dictionary<String,List<String>>, CancellationToken)

Updates a virtual cluster.

DeleteW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Deletes a virtual cluster.

GetW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Gets a virtual cluster.

ListByResourceGroupNextWithHttpMessagesAsync(String, Dictionary<String,List<String>>, CancellationToken)

Gets a list of virtual clusters in a resource group.

ListByResourceGroupWithHttpMessagesAsync(String, Dictionary<String,List<String>>, CancellationToken)

Gets a list of virtual clusters in a resource group.

ListNextWithHttpMessagesAsync(String, Dictionary<String,List<String>>, CancellationToken)

Gets a list of all virtualClusters in the subscription.

ListWithHttpMessagesAsync(Dictionary<String,List<String>>, CancellationToken)

Gets a list of all virtualClusters in the subscription.

UpdateDnsServersW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Synchronizes the DNS server settings used by the managed instances inside the given virtual cluster.

UpdateWithHttpMessagesAsync(String, String, VirtualClusterUpdate, Dictionary<String,List<String>>, CancellationToken)

Updates a virtual cluster.

Extension Methods

BeginDelete(IVirtualClustersOperations, String, String)

Deletes a virtual cluster.

BeginDeleteAsync(IVirtualClustersOperations, String, String, CancellationToken)

Deletes a virtual cluster.

BeginUpdate(IVirtualClustersOperations, String, String, VirtualClusterUpdate)

Updates a virtual cluster.

BeginUpdateAsync(IVirtualClustersOperations, String, String, VirtualClusterUpdate, CancellationToken)

Updates a virtual cluster.

Delete(IVirtualClustersOperations, String, String)

Deletes a virtual cluster.

DeleteAsync(IVirtualClustersOperations, String, String, CancellationToken)

Deletes a virtual cluster.

Get(IVirtualClustersOperations, String, String)

Gets a virtual cluster.

GetAsync(IVirtualClustersOperations, String, String, CancellationToken)

Gets a virtual cluster.

List(IVirtualClustersOperations)

Gets a list of all virtualClusters in the subscription.

ListAsync(IVirtualClustersOperations, CancellationToken)

Gets a list of all virtualClusters in the subscription.

ListByResourceGroup(IVirtualClustersOperations, String)

Gets a list of virtual clusters in a resource group.

ListByResourceGroupAsync(IVirtualClustersOperations, String, CancellationToken)

Gets a list of virtual clusters in a resource group.

ListByResourceGroupNext(IVirtualClustersOperations, String)

Gets a list of virtual clusters in a resource group.

ListByResourceGroupNextAsync(IVirtualClustersOperations, String, CancellationToken)

Gets a list of virtual clusters in a resource group.

ListNext(IVirtualClustersOperations, String)

Gets a list of all virtualClusters in the subscription.

ListNextAsync(IVirtualClustersOperations, String, CancellationToken)

Gets a list of all virtualClusters in the subscription.

Update(IVirtualClustersOperations, String, String, VirtualClusterUpdate)

Updates a virtual cluster.

UpdateAsync(IVirtualClustersOperations, String, String, VirtualClusterUpdate, CancellationToken)

Updates a virtual cluster.

UpdateDnsServers(IVirtualClustersOperations, String, String)

Synchronizes the DNS server settings used by the managed instances inside the given virtual cluster.

UpdateDnsServersAsync(IVirtualClustersOperations, String, String, CancellationToken)

Synchronizes the DNS server settings used by the managed instances inside the given virtual cluster.

Applies to